Update: Missing Saugus Child Found

Nicholas Estrada, an 11-year-old Saugus boy, went missing at 6 a.m. on Tuesday, Sheriff's said.

SAUGUS, CA — Authorities sought public help to find an 11-year-old boy who went missing Tuesday in the Saugus area. He was found hours later according to Santa Clarita Sheriff's reports.

Early Tuesday afternoon, the sheriff's department reported that 11-year-old Nicholas Estrada had been found and he was in the process of being reunited with his parents.

Nicholas went missing about 6 a.m. near Seco Canyon and Bouquet Canyon roads, the sheriff's department reported.
